Microbot teachmover software engineering

The manual for the robot a microbot teachmover states that whenever a serial command is sent to the robot, the robot will send a character back a 0, 1, or 2 indicating success or failure of the operation. Pimworks is a product experience management software that helps retailers and brands centrally manage product data. The software shipped with the robot is written in basic and is very limited and difficult to use. However i thought someone might have the serial command descriptions for a microbot teachmover. The programs were written in cobol and cat jobs were written in neat3. Pdf offline programming industrial robots based in the. Teaching assistant jan 2017 aug 2019 department of industrial engineering, lamar university, beaumont, texas. Microbot teachmover enhanced block stacking program youtube.

Microbot teachmover ii table of contents introduction whats new. One program is poorly managed, understaffed, and hard to work on occasionally, there is poor crossteam communication between software and electrical engineers, resulting in shortterm crises sometimes unrealistic deadlines are set for software work an agile approach often means not much design work is done beforehand one half of the research arm located in california is resistant to. Oct 22, 2015 building our own robots has been a topic in our house for a long time now. Summer exchange 2019 internship information maryland.

My main task was to develop and maintain software and customer support of that software. There are many methods available for interfacing the human user with the industrial robot. Related articles for robotic engineering technology. Robotic cell configuration the robotic cell consisted of the following components to execute assembly tasks. By developing an interface box between existing labvolt plc trainers and microbot teachmover robots, the industrial engineering department at a major northeastern us university was able to provide. The microbot teachmover is a fairly high end educational robot arm. The teachmover can also be operated in conjunction with most computers through their rs232c ports. Automating the trace of architectural design decisions and. In order for a robotic manipulator to perform useful work, it must be programmed to accomplish the desired task or motion cycle. Pdf wireless robot teleoperation via internet using ipv6. Microbotlabs makes educational diy robot kits and software. Tcsoft is a forum for furthering the research in software engineering for robotics and automation.

Teachmover robot the microbot teachmover is a durable, affordable robotic arm used for the teaching of robotic fundamentals. As a result, this paper presents the application of a software engineering approach to develop a robotic system. The part assembled was a representation of a circuit board with four microchips made of machinable wax. The robot is a microbot teachmover, a manipulator for educating engineers in the brandspankingnew as of the 1980s field of robotic manufacturing and assembly. May 03, 2014 microbot teachmover robotic arm programming and operating garage geek guy. The software controlling the robots can also move the platform they are sitting on. About 50 next gen scholars 9 11 grade from wicomico high gather in the lecture hall for the engineers week in the engineering and aviation science complex. The software shipped with the robot is written in basic and is very limited and difficult. Building our own robots has been a topic in our house for a long time now.

Evaluationofassemblyroutineswithmultitaskingexecutioninaph. Utilise effective structural engineering software that helps to create a highquality finite mesh. I demonstrate how to teach and run a program on the teachmover robot arm. The product experience of the customer can be improved through an mlbased product catalog enrichment feature that helps in creating an accurate and personalized product catalog. Microbot teachmover enhanced block stacking program. Mar 14, 2015 14 thoughts on opensource robotic arm now within reach. Learn essential mechatronics and programing with microbotlabs robot kits, software and tutorials. Autox is a selfdriving car tech company building an autonomous ai driver.

Includes a base plate with the following components. Precisioncontrolled microbots show they could take on industrialscale jobs video magnetically levitated microbots, some the size of a pinhead, demonstrate construction skills on. The teachmover robot arm is a microprocessor controlled, six jointed. The robotics lab is equipped with state of the art industrial scara and six degree of freedom articulated robotic arm as well as other educational platforms such as microbot teachmover, irobot create2, go pi go 2, and phantomx pincher robot. The teachmover robot arm is a microprocessor controlled, sixjointed mechanical arm designed to provide an unusual combination of dexterity and low cost.

The developed offline program has the ability to simulate any general fiveaxis robot of similar design and allows for easy updates to the system modules. Biographical sketch sergic san martin is a graduate student in the department of industrial and management engineering at montana state university. Direct analysis method dam the direct analysis method dam is an aisc approach for stability design applicable to steel structures of all structural system types. Led by world renowned scientist, professor x, the company is known in the industry to pioneer stateoftheart ai, which is capable of handling the most dense and dynamic traffic in many downtown cities around the world. Dynamic evolution in aspectoriented architectural models. Independently manipulate native automatic mesh generation and manual definition of meshing parameters for each panel. Microbot teachmover ii robotic arm, tcm wrotating stand.

Design and maintain pointofsale pos, sales and inventory, payroll and sales audit software. The manual states that this handshake character must be received in the program. Computer aided design cad technology for engineering, and. The forums interest spans across many areas of computer science, robotics, and automation with the aim of promoting crossfertilization and synergy. The new software uses the full power of java including all control structures and programming. The impact of architecture is not only significant in the final structure of software, but also in the development process. I can program one of my picaxe 40x2 mcus to load the ram chips from. While the base package can meet your immediate needs for manpower reduction, you can also customize the versacell to increase functionality and productivity.

Automating the trace of architectural design decisions and rationales using a mdd approach. Stepper controller, a hardware module implemented within the fpga, generates required signals to drive different motors present in microbot teachmover for a desired motion. This auction is for 2 microbot teachmovers, listed in fair condition when turned in as obsolete, includes 2 cases, 2 power supply units, an operation manual of the fiveaxis robot model tcm, a microbot teachmover tutorial, a microbot teachmover 10 or 20 day labs robotics manual and a hunarobo science class beginning course vol. See the complete profile on linkedin and discover gopikas. The offline system solves the inverse kinematics at each point in the trajectory plan and determines the actual path of the end effector, using either jointinterpolated motion andor straightline motion. This paper presents a solution to the evolution problem of software architectures. The development focus creates portable software, capable to write robot programs to different. Software engineering in robotics lecture 2 free download as powerpoint presentation. Were upgrading the acm dl, and would like your input. Software written to microblaze, a 32bit softcore risc processor, within the same fpga then performs object recognition and provides commands to stepper controller. Evaluation of assembly routines with multitasking execution. This article concentrates on the offline programming, analysis and interactive computer simulation of a general fiveaxis revolute robotic manipulator. Greetings all, now i know this is not a robot appliance. A fully java based implementation was written that supports the.

There are many methods available for interfacing the human user with the industrial robot this article concentrates on the offline programming, analysis and interactive computer simulation of a general fiveaxis revolute robotic manipulator. Software engineering for robotics and automation ieee. Job application for software engineer robotic systems at. In this short video you will see my version of microbots teachmover block stacking program.

Powerful automeshing generation techniques help structural engineers work more easily with the most complex models. Automatic transfer switch ats using programmable logic. Hope someone can help so i dont have to reverse engineer this thing at the. View gopika ajaykumars profile on linkedin, the worlds largest professional community. I recently bought a microbot teachmover robot arm, it has a 6502a. Gopika ajaykumar graduate student researcher johns. The versacell modular robotic machine tending cell is designed to be easy to set up and install to quickly meet your small to large volume production needs. Specifically designed to simulate industrial robot operations in the classroom or laboratory, over 5,000 teachmovers are used in elementary and secondary schools, colleges, universities and industrial training programs. The teachval ii library can be used in any ide integrated development. Evaluationofassemblyroutineswithmultitaskingexecutioninaphysi. The laboratories will also support k12 outreach and graduate research in the future. Find cnc lathe simulator software related suppliers, manufacturers, products and specifications on globalspec a trusted source of cnc lathe simulator software information. Microbot teachmover and the eshed scorebot did not require a computer for their.

It was dangerous for me to climb the roof each day to restart our water pump. How can a software engineer find work in the field of. Apply to robotics engineer, software engineer and more. Summer exchange 2019 internship information maryland space.

Search careerbuilder for robotics engineer software engineer jobs and browse our platform. Microbot teachmover robotic arm programming and operating garage geek guy. Automating the trace of architectural design decisions and rationales using a mdd approach springerlink. Learn more about these programs and the schools that offer them below. Prisma is an architecture modeling approach that integrates the advantages of componentbased software development cbsd and aspectoriented software development aosd. Microbot teachmover robotic arm programming and operating. The kids are absolutely fascinated with robots and regularly fantasize about building robots for either doing the chores around the house or producing candy and toys more than a year ago, i had bought a robot kit, but i must confess that we did not get far with this particular kit. Microbot teachmover kits and parts teachmover robot not included. Learn the basics of interfacing pcs and smart phones with arduino, raspberry pi and other popular electronic modules to control robotic systems using native os and web programing languages. The teachmover robot arm is a microprocessor controlled, six jointed mechanical arm designed to provide an unusual combination of dexterity and low cost. Structural software robot structural analysis autodesk. The software that was produced included threedimensional wireframe graphics demonstrated on a commercially available cad package.

It moves the platform each time a new layer is complete so the robots working space. Precisioncontrolled microbots show they could take on industrialscale jobs video magnetically levitated microbots, some the size of. Hey, i also started working in robotics by working on several microcontroller and embedded system based projects. Teach jennifer baldwins art students how to program microbot teachmover arms. Amy varia controls software design engineer kuka north. Architecture itself is assembled by a network of design decisions dd. Currently i am ms student at iiit, hyderabad and i am affiliated to robotics research center, one of the best labs in india. In this way, robotic systems have taken advantage of the benefits provided by the prisma software engineering approach, specifically, the reuse of components and aspects, as well as their maintainability, evolution, etc. The robotics lab is equipped with state of the art industrial scara and six degree of freedom articulated robotic arm as well as other educational platforms such as microbot teachmover, irobot create2, go. The program invites qualified students at participating institutions to apply for handson summer engineering internships at any of the other. A language translation module was also written for automatic code generation for the fiveaxis microbot teachmover.

1524 578 1322 1156 1373 974 1118 1336 1227 974 849 1302 755 1605 1089 558 1524 734 670 1445 744 1283 87 688 1292 578 112 590